Leh, September 19, 2026: A one-day Demonstration and Training Programme for Anganwadi Helpers was organised at the State Institute of Hotel Management (SIHM), Leh, by the ICDS Department, Leh, as part of the ongoing Poshan Mah campaign under the theme “Hot Cooked Meals.”
The programme focused on strengthening the culinary skills and practical knowledge of Anganwadi Helpers, with particular emphasis on hygienic food preparation, nutrition, taste, food safety and simple recipes suitable for children and other beneficiaries at Anganwadi Centres.
Faculty members of SIHM Leh conducted practical demonstrations and hands-on training sessions, introducing participants to a range of simple, nutritious and locally adaptable recipes using locally available ingredients. The training aimed to help Anganwadi Helpers improve both the nutritional value and quality of meals served at Anganwadi Centres.
